Output 620db8a2672a24aaf8101787b016220531f528bb167da2e9102d1957ff642e79:20

value
18968
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b4b4350ec205e148c972fbda4a29ab64df98946e0ba3a6cf3b13bfb6723071ed
address
bc1pkj6r2rkzqhs53jtjl0dy52dtvn0e39rwpw36dnemzwlmvu3sw8ksq4pd0x
transaction
620db8a2672a24aaf8101787b016220531f528bb167da2e9102d1957ff642e79
spent
true